How to Redirect Stdout to Streaming Response in Django

Sometimes we need to execute some long tasks at the backend, and the tasks are complicated and error-prone. So we hope users can see the real-time console log. Thus we need to redirect the stdout in our functions to the user’s browser. Given a function like the following. How to see the stdout in real-time in the browser? import time def job(times): for i in range(times): print(f'Task #{i}') time.sleep(1) print('Done') time....

May 25, 2021 · 5 分钟 · wancat

About Me

我是 Wancat,就讀五專,從小六開始學習 Scratch,國二開始學習 Python。寫 Go、Python、JavaScript。 我喜歡寫程式、寫文章,從 2017 年 11 月開始經營 WANcatServer,在這裡與人分享我的想法。 我愛玩 0 A.D.,喜歡推廣 Linux,支持自由軟體。 我的連結 Matters GitHub email: [email protected] 專案 FeverPass 體溫記錄系統 排列組合計算機 股票紅綠燈 Go 寫的股票爬蟲網站 Bitmark Issuer Bitmark 區塊鏈的發禮物系統 FireWheel 火輪手槍 使用 Python + Pygame 製作的原創遊戲 AddPoint 加分程式 老師上課的加分小幫手 P2P Talking 點對點聊天程式 (服務停止) 使用 Python 寫成的點對點通訊軟體 Huffman Coding 霍夫曼編碼器 霍夫曼演算法的實做 Skills Golang Python JavaScript Linux Hosting

1 分钟 · wancat

Archive

archives

0 分钟 · wancat

Search

search

0 分钟 · wancat